Understanding and overcoming feeding aversion and bottle feeding struggles. 💧 What Is a Feeding Aversion or Bottle Refusal? A feeding aversion occurs when a baby begins to associate feeding with stress, discomfort, or pressure. Instead of feeling calm and connected during feeding, baby may cry, arch, or turn away from the breast or bottle. Bottle refusal can happen at any stage, even if a baby once fed easily.
